#4f4d5e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#4f4d5e is composed of 31% red, 30.2% green and 36.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 16% cyan, 18.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 63.1% black. It has a hue angle of 247.1 degrees, a saturation of 9.9% and a lightness of 33.5%. #4f4d5e color hex could be obtained by blending #9e9abc with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666666.

Shades and Tints of #4f4d5e

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070608 is the darkest color, while #fcfcfd is the lightest one.
